about TCA architecture
Answer / himabindu m
TCA Stands for Trading Community Architecture and it is a
data model that supports the entry and management of
entities that you interact with. Key features of TCA
1. Provides a foundation for a single source for customer
information.
2. Ability to represent all business entities as a “Party”
(organizations, people, groups, relationships) and to
handle them the same way.
3. Many-to-many relationships between Parties and
Locations, that allows for less duplication and easier
updating.
4. Capability for advanced relationship modeling between
entities within the trading community. Any party can figure
in any number of Party Relationships even within matrix
hierarchies (relationship networks).
5. Ability to setup and maintain any number of party
classifications which can be used for reporting and
assignment purposes.
6. Extensible data model to enable various business data
requirements.
7. In reality , three entities Drive in the TCA model ,
which are Party, Account, and Relationships.
